What is SJIB ECS Renewal

The Scottish Joint Industry Board ECS Card Renewal Application is a form used by individuals in Scotland to renew or replace their ECS card for the electrical contracting industry.

Comprehensive Guide to SJIB ECS Renewal

Understanding the Scottish Joint Industry Board ECS Card Renewal Application

The ECS card is a crucial credential for professionals in the electrical contracting industry. The Scottish Joint Industry Board (SJIB) plays a significant role in this sector by overseeing the ECS card renewal application process. This ensures that individuals are adequately certified to perform electrical work, which is essential for maintaining standards and safety.
The ECS card serves as proof of competency, validating that cardholders meet the necessary qualifications and skills required in the field.

Purpose and Benefits of the ECS Card Renewal Application

The ECS card renewal is vital for electrical contractors in Scotland, primarily to meet legal requirements that govern their work. By renewing their ECS card, professionals can demonstrate their commitment to workplace safety and enhance their employability.
Having an up-to-date card not only signifies compliance with industry standards but also reinforces the individual's readiness to participate in ongoing professional development, aligning with the evolving demands of the electrical contracting field.

Eligibility Criteria for the Scottish Joint Industry Board ECS Card Renewal Application

Applicants for the ECS card renewal must meet specific eligibility criteria, which include relevant experience and qualifications. The SJIB requires endorsements from employers to validate an applicant's professional background and competence.
Understanding who qualifies for this renewal process is essential for both applicants and employers to ensure adherence to the standards established by the SJIB.

Required Documents and Supporting Materials

To complete the ECS card renewal application successfully, applicants must gather several documents:
  • Personal identification details
  • Proof of qualifications related to electrical contracting
  • Employer endorsements verifying work experience
Additionally, union members may be eligible for certain discounts, making it beneficial to review all supporting materials carefully before submission.

Fees, Deadlines, and Processing Time

Applicants must be aware of the associated fees for renewing the ECS card, which are non-refundable. The fee structure varies, so it's essential to review the payment methods available.
Processing times for applications can vary, and adhering to deadlines is vital to prevent late submission penalties and ensure timely receipt of the renewed ECS card.

What Happens After You Submit Your Application?

After submitting the ECS card renewal application, applicants should expect a confirmation of receipt. Tracking the status of the application can provide insights into its progress.
Common reasons for application rejection include incomplete information and lack of necessary endorsements, so it’s advisable to be prepared to rectify any issues that may arise during the review process.

Anyone currently working in the electrical contracting industry in Scotland is eligible to apply for the ECS Card Renewal. This includes electricians and other qualified personnel. Ensure you meet the necessary qualification requirements before applying.
While specific deadlines may vary, it's advisable to submit your ECS Card Renewal application well in advance of when you need the card. This allows time for processing, especially if supporting documents are required.
The application fee for renewing your ECS card is usually required to be paid via credit or debit card when submitting the application online or by cheque when submitting a paper application. Check specific instructions on payment methods before applying.
You must provide proof of your qualifications, a health and safety assessment, and your employer's endorsement. Ensure all documents are current and relevant to your position in the electrical contracting field.
Common mistakes include providing inaccurate personal information, failing to include necessary supporting documents, and not obtaining your employer's endorsement. Double-check all details before submitting to avoid delays.
Processing times can vary but generally take several weeks. Factors such as the completeness of your application and the volume of applications being processed can influence how quickly you receive your renewed card.
